Figure 2


Fig. 2. Kinetics of transferrin and latex bead uptake in DCs immunolabelled for macropinosome-endosome markers: rabankyrin-5 and EEA1. This figure shows quantitative morphometric results (mean ± s.d. from at least ten fields each), obtained as described in Materials and Methods. Corresponding representative images and additional quantitative data with Dex and Bds are shown in supplementary material Fig. S2. Panel A compares the kinetics of uptake by DCs of two tracers, Tf and Bds, taken up by clathrin-dependent endocytosis and macropinocytosis, respectively. Notice that the first appears monophasic, whereas the second shows a considerable increase in rate after a few minutes of delay. Panel B illustrates the time course of Bd accumulation in puncta positive also for Rbk, EEA1 or both; panel C shows the accumulation of Tf in puncta positive for EEA1, and of Bds in puncta positive for Tf, EEA1 or both. Notice that the macropinocytic tracer becomes co-localized with the markers with a few minutes' delay with respect to Tf; and that its co-localization with the two markers is sequential: first Rbk-5 (newly generated macropinosomes and an early endosome subfraction), and then EEA1 (early endosomes).
